Laser Therapy University (LTU) is the leading online education portal for low-level laser therapy (LLLT). Also known as photobiomodulation therapy (PBMT), LLLT has been researched and studied around the world for over half a century in various medical and veterinary disciplines. Though LLLT was first approved for use in 2002, education and understanding of the basic uses and applications was lacking.
This information gap inspired the first LTU webinar, which debuted in 2009 and detailed how LLLT relieves pain by utilizing light to naturally influence restorative and reparative processes during injury or illness. LTU then launched its monthly webinar program in 2011, providing clinicians with LLLT research, insights and protocols to treat a variety of conditions using the power of light.
The LTU website launched in 2014 with the goal of providing an educational hub for LLLT education to clinicians, practitioners and end users. To date, there are over 90 webinars, 50 videos, nearly 100 protocols, and over 200 research studies available to view on-demand.
In 2019, LTU hosted its first educational symposium, Mastering Priority Principle to Gain Superior Outcomes, which sold out quickly. Over 80 attendees met in Orlando, FL to learn about laser therapy basics, techniques, protocols, research, case studies and more from 20+ experts in various medical and veterinary disciplines. After the overwhelmingly positive response from attendees, LTU plans to host more in-person educational events around the country to provide the necessary hands-on experience to laser practitioners.
